| Kingdom | Organic compounds |
|---|---|
| Superclass | Organoheterocyclic compounds |
| Clase | Diazinanes |
| Subclass | Piperazines |
| Intermediate Tree Nodes | Not available |
| Direct Parent | N-arylpiperazines |
| Alternative Parents | Quinoxalines Dialkylarylamines N-methylpiperazines Pyrazines Benzenoids Heteroaromatic compounds Trialkylamines Azacyclic compounds Organopnictogen compounds Hydrocarbon derivatives |
| Molecular Framework | Aromatic heteropolycyclic compounds |
| Substituents | N-arylpiperazine - Diazanaphthalene - Quinoxaline - Tertiary aliphatic/aromatic amine - Dialkylarylamine - N-methylpiperazine - N-alkylpiperazine - Benzenoid - Pyrazine - Heteroaromatic compound - Tertiary aliphatic amine - Tertiary amine - Azacycle - Hydrocarbon derivative - Amine - Organopnictogen compound - Organic nitrogen compound - Organonitrogen compound - Aromatic heteropolycyclic compound |
| Descripción | This compound belongs to the class of organic compounds known as n-arylpiperazines. These are organic compounds containing a piperazine ring where the nitrogen ring atom carries an aryl group. |
